WVDEP: We Want Protective Water Quality Standards
Through Tuesday, August 9, you have the opportunity to provide input to WVDEP on the standards. The "Triennial Review" is underway now and the state has proposed several changes to the standards. Some of the proposed changes raise concerns because they will allow more pollution in our water. More
